If you have the right tools and are comfortable using them, installing a cat flap installer near me flap on a solid uPVC is a relatively simple process. You should first measure the height of the cat to determine the size of the hole you'll have to create in the door. Then, mark the position of the flap for cats on the door. You can then make use of a template to mark where to drill holes. Once you've done this, you can begin cutting the flap of cat into the door.

After you finish, test the flap. It is essential to check that the flap is not stuck to anything and can be easily opened and closed. You can fix any issues by using a file or rasp.
